Taking Care Of Your Teeth During Pregnancy

Pregnancy is a time of immense change for your body, and that includes your oral health. This is crucial to prioritize dental attention during this period to ensure both you and your little one stay in good condition. Hormonal changes can lead to more susceptible gums, accentuating the risk of periodontal issues.

To keep your smile bright and healthy during pregnancy, keep in mind these tips: Attend regular dental checkups. Brush your teeth once a day with fluoride toothpaste and use interdental cleaners daily.

Consume a balanced diet full in fruits, vegetables, and dairy products. Stay hydrated by drinking plenty of water.

Implants: Your Guide to a Radiant Smile

Losing teeth can have a significant impact on your confidence and overall well-being. Thankfully, dental implants provide a reliable solution for replacing missing teeth and restoring your smile's beauty. Dental implants comprise a titanium post surgically placed into the jawbone to act as an artificial tooth root. This implant serves as a stable foundation for a custom-made crown, bridge, or denture, perfectly mimicking the appearance and feel of your original teeth.

  • Additionally, implants help preserve the health of your jawbone by stimulating bone growth.
  • These are also durable, providing you with a smile that can last for many years to come.
